How do I insert a video clip in the middle of the video or overlay track and keep all the other tracks in sync. I have found a corel instruction video that states when you press a certain icon it locks all the tracks but it is for an earlier version of videostudio than Ultimate 2019 that I am using which does not have the icon shown in the video.

Turn on "Ripple Editing" on the video track and all other tracks you want to keep synchronized. The icon looks like a link from a chain at the start of each track and shows 'enable/disable ripple editing when you hover over it. (Back up before you insert just in case.)
